Tips and Tricks

  • Plan ahead: Make sure to plan your menu in advance and do as much prep work as possible before the big day.

  • Cook in bulk: Double or triple recipes to feed a crowd and save time.

  • Use slow-cooker appliances: Prepare dishes like chili or pulled pork in a slow cooker to save time and energy.

  • Set up a buffet: A buffet-style spread allows guests to easily grab food and help themselves.

  • Keep food warm: Use chafing dishes or warming trays to keep food at an ideal temperature.

  • Decorate with football-themed items: Add a festive touch to your party with decorations like football-shaped plates, napkins, and tablecloths.

  • Consider dietary restrictions: Make sure to have options available for guests with dietary restrictions, such as gluten-free or vegan dishes.

3. How do I keep food warm at a Super Bowl party?

  • Use chafing dishes or warming trays
  • Place food in a slow cooker on the "warm" setting
  • Wrap foil around dishes to retain heat
  • Use heat lamps
